Sir David Beckham’s 51st birthday was marked by a heartfelt tribute from his wife, Victoria Beckham, who hailed him as the “kindest most generous soul”.
The fashion designer and Spice Girl shared her message as the football legend received an outpouring of love from friends and family across Instagram on Saturday. However, his eldest son, Brooklyn Peltz Beckham, remained conspicuously silent online, amid reports of an ongoing family feud.
Posh Spice shared a carousel of photographs of Sir David on Instagram and said: “You are our world, our everything.
“We love you so much!!! Happy birthday to the best husband, daddy, son, brother, and friend.
“To the kindest most generous soul. We will spoil you all day!!!! Nobody deserves it more than you.”
The celebrity couple, also known as Posh and Becks, have four children together, Brooklyn, Romeo, Cruz and Harper.
Lady Beckham also posted a video of Sir David carrying two boxes containing chickens which she said were birthday gifts “from the boys”.
Their son Romeo posted on his story a photograph of the two together with the caption “Happy birthday dad love you so much thank u for everything you do” followed by another post of the pair together which said “my best mate”.

Cruz also posted a story to mark their dad’s 51st birthday, with Harper sharing a heartfelt tribute which said: “Happy birthday to the best daddy in the whole world. I honestly could never ask for a better role model too.
“You are always here for me and I will always be here for you too anything anywhere. Have the best day ever, you deserve everything.”
Their eldest, Brooklyn, was the only child who did not post a birthday message online.
It comes after he shared an explosive statement earlier this year saying he did not want to “reconcile” with his family and accusing Sir David and Lady Beckham of prioritising “Brand Beckham” over all else and controlling narratives in the press.
